What companies run services between Meersburg, Germany and Innsbruck, Austria?

You can take a bus from Meersburg Kirche to Innsbruck Hauptbahnhof via Friedrichsh. Stadtbahnhof, Friedrichsh. Stadtbahnhof, Lindau-Reutin, and Feldkirch in around 4h 35m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Meersburg to Innsbruck Südbahnstraße via Munich central bus station in around 5h 51m.
